Der Österreicher Christian Grübl begann als Jugendlicher mit japanischer Kampfkunst, die nachhaltig sein Leben verändern sollte. Von seinen Abenteuern in Japan dem Weg der Ninja bis zum harten Karate Training entwickelte er seine Leidenschaft für weiter japanische Traditionen. Als erster Europäer war es ihm möglich, die Ausbildung zum Yamabushi Mönch zu absolvieren. In diesem Buch beschreibt er asketisch, esoterische Übungen, die normalerweise nur Japanern vorbehalten sind. Ein Streifzug durch die raue Ausbildung der Wasserfallmeditation , über Rituale mit Feuer bis hin zum Training mit der Yakuza.
